Juneteenth; the history and meaning of the Juneteenth holiday; commemorate and recognize
Summary
A RESOLUTION commemorating Juneteenth; recognizing the history and meaning of the Juneteenth holiday; and honoring the struggle for freedom, equality, and full citizenship for Black Americans; and for other purposes.
